Peace May Not Be at Hand in Iran
(Wall Street Journal) Walter Russell Mead - The common interest in ending the war gives both Iran and America an incentive to hype the prospects for peace, but the gap between the two sides' minimum requirements makes an actual agreement fiendishly hard to work out. Having alienated one wing of his coalition by launching the war, Mr. Trump seems reluctant to enrage another by accepting a weak peace. The Iranian regime feels that its ability to block the Strait of Hormuz and damage its neighbors by drone and missile attacks entitles it to painful concessions from the U.S. side. The writer, a fellow at the Hudson Institute, is Professor of Strategy and Statecraft at the University of Florida.
